Taxon: Eschscholzia californica Cham.
Genus: Eschscholzia
Family: Papaveraceae subfamily: Papaveroideae tribe: Eschscholzieae.
Nomen number: 15817
Place of publication: C. G. D. Nees von Esenbeck, Horae phys. berol. 73-74. 1820
Name verified on: 07-May-1992 by ARS Systematic Botanists. Last updated: 24-Oct-2005
